• All privately owned and operated campgrounds have sanitary stations unless otherwise noted. • All campgrounds allow pets on leash unless otherwise noted. • Total sites indicate overall size of campground. Sites available are the number available to overnighters.

Reservations Are Important • Peak weeks in the summer are from the close of school until Labor Day. During this time most campgrounds encourage reservations and some have minimum requirements for holiday weekends and heavily booked vaca-tion weeks. Although you may find a campsite available if you travel without reservations, we urge you to call ahead if you have certain dates and accommodations in mind. Be sure you understand reservation and refund policies for the campground. These are necessary so the campground can plan appropriately and facilitate other requests. We hope your visit will be pleasurable and that you will return again soon.

Visitor Fees • One of the most perplexing issues in the camping industry today is visitors. Most campers fail to understand why a campground owner requires their visitors to pay a fee for entering and using the facilities. It is not that the campground owner doesn’t want visitors, it is simply that the facilities can only handle so many people. Excess people cause strains on restrooms, pools and other facilities. They cause extra utility expenses which have to be paid. They can also add inconvenience to registered campers. Who pays for all this? You the camper? No, the user, the visitor. Please be advised that visitors may be charged a fee for use of the facilities. Thank you.

Pets On Leash • Campgrounds listed in this Directory that are pet friendly un-derstand that pets are part of your family. Unfortunately, there are pet owners who do abuse this privilege. As campers we should be respectful of the campground, our rented sites and our neighbors. ARVC Michigan campgrounds are independently owned and operated; therefore, each campground has its own rules for pets. Please check with the individual campground before you make your reservations. BEAR CAVE RV CAMPGROUND, (269) 695-3050 • 4085 Bear Cave Rd, Buchanan, MI 49107 (Berrien) • Web-site: www.rvonthego.com/michigan/bear-cave-rv-campground/ • Email: [email protected] • Total Sites: 135 • Available Sites: 135 • Open: May 1 • Close: October 31 ♦ Bear Cave RV Resort is a wonderful place to experience the great outdoors, meet new people, relax, and be a part of history. We have the only naturally formed cave in Michigan. This cave has a lot of history, through its connection as a stop on the Underground Railroad and the silent film "The Great Train Robbery". Bear Cave RV Resort is a peaceful and fun park, focused on family fun in a friendly environment. Enjoy our many weekend scheduled activities or make new friends and create one of your own using our many onsite amenities. Stand near a Native American Conference Tree or watch wildlife trek through our campground. From this Southern Michigan RV campground you can fish in the St Joseph River or rent a row boat or kayak. The Bear Cave RV Resort staff is here to make your stay a pleasant and memorable experi-ence! (Monica Topash)
